How they compare
Honduras currently reports 93,671 1000 USD against 79,230 1000 USD in Nicaragua, a difference of 14,441 1000 USD.
That makes Honduras's figure about 1.2 times Nicaragua's.
Across all 24 years both countries report, Honduras has been ahead every year.
Honduras ranks 33rd and Nicaragua ranks 36th of 208 countries.
Honduras has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Honduras | Nicaragua |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 29,061 1000 USD | 21,489 1000 USD | 7,572 1000 USD | Honduras |
| 2010s | 62,830 1000 USD | 48,399 1000 USD | 14,431 1000 USD | Honduras |
| 2020s | 90,630 1000 USD | 64,416 1000 USD | 26,214 1000 USD | Honduras |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
